Beets help lower blood pressure and increase blood flow, so drinking beet juice or a beet smoothie is a great snack to have before a workout! Beets are also a great detox-er and are anti-inflammatory, so this is also a great smoothie to drink after a night of drinking or if you are recovery from a flu. The banana and berries sweeten up the smoothie and the almond mylk makes it so creamy! I love adding different superfoods to this smoothie because basically everything goes with it. Beet Berry Smoothie

  • 1/2 of small cooked red beet or 1/2 cup of cold-pressed organic beet juice
  • 1 cup of almond milk (homemade is best), coconut milk works too
  • 1/2 frozen banana
  • 3/4 cup frozen raspberries 
  • 1/4 cup frozen blueberries 
  • 3-4 frozen cauliflower florets
  • 1 tbsp hemp or chia seeds
  • 1 medjool date 

Method

  • Add all ingredients to a high-speed blender and blend on high until creamy. Serve in a chilled glass jar and drink up!
